Understanding the Fundamentals: Key Skills for Security Testing in Cloud Environments
The first step in mastering cloud security testing is understanding the fundamental skills required for this role. These skills are not only technical but also strategic, as they involve assessing the security posture of cloud-based systems from various angles. Key skills include:
1. Understanding Cloud Architecture: Familiarity with different cloud architectures (such as IaaS, PaaS, and SaaS) is crucial. This includes understanding how data flows, how services are integrated, and how security mechanisms are implemented.
2. Threat Modeling: Developing the ability to identify potential threats and vulnerabilities in cloud environments is essential. This involves using threat modeling techniques to analyze the security controls and identify areas that need improvement.
3. Automated Testing Tools: Proficiency in using automated testing tools for cloud security assessments is vital. Tools like AWS Security Hub, Azure Security Center, and Google Cloud Security Command Center can help automate the process of identifying and mitigating security risks.
4. Compliance and Regulatory Knowledge: Understanding compliance requirements such as GDPR, HIPAA, and PCI DSS is essential. Professionals need to ensure that cloud environments meet these standards to avoid legal and financial penalties.
Best Practices for Effective Cloud Security Testing
Implementing best practices is crucial for conducting effective security testing in cloud environments. Here are some key practices to consider:
1. Regular Audits and Assessments: Conducting regular security audits and assessments helps in identifying and addressing vulnerabilities before they can be exploited. This includes using vulnerability scanners and penetration testing tools.
2. Continuous Integration and Continuous Deployment (CI/CD) Security: Integrating security testing into the CI/CD pipeline ensures that security is a continuous part of the development process. This helps in catching security issues early in the development lifecycle.
3. Zero Trust Security Model: Embracing a zero trust security model involves not trusting anything by default and verifying everything. This includes using multi-factor authentication, least privilege access controls, and encryption to protect data and services.
4. Security Incident Response Planning: Having a robust incident response plan in place is critical. This plan should include procedures for detecting, responding to, and recovering from security incidents to minimize the impact on the organization.
Navigating Career Opportunities in Cloud Security Testing
Obtaining a Postgraduate Certificate in Security Testing for Cloud Environments can open up a variety of career opportunities. Here are some roles you might pursue:
1. Cloud Security Analyst: Working as a cloud security analyst involves analyzing the security posture of cloud environments, identifying vulnerabilities, and recommending remediation strategies.
2. Security Consultant: Security consultants work with organizations to assess their cloud security risks and provide recommendations for improving security. This role often involves working with multiple cloud providers and understanding their security offerings.
3. Security Engineer: Security engineers are responsible for designing and implementing security controls within cloud environments. This includes developing and maintaining security policies, implementing access controls, and ensuring compliance with regulatory requirements.
4. Penetration Tester: Penetration testers simulate real-world attacks on cloud environments to identify vulnerabilities and test the effectiveness of security controls. This role requires a deep understanding of both offensive and defensive techniques.
